Synchronizing Joplin Note Books

According to its own website, Joplin is an open source note-taking app. One powerful feature of Joplin is the ability to synchronize to any remote service, like WebDAV.

Note

Joplin can not be used as a drop-in replacement for our notes module. If you want to edit notes from within GroupOffice itself, you should simply use the notes module.

Preparing GroupOffice

First and foremost, please make sure that WebDAV is up and running. If you used our Debian or Docker installation methods, WebDAV works out of the box. Otherwise, you will have to set it up manually:

It is recommended that you create a folder in your GroupOffice user folder. For the sake of this tutorial, it is simply called ‘joplin’ and it is a direct subdirectory of your home directory.

Setting up Joplin

If you haven’t already, it is advisable to set up End-to-End Encryption first. Having done that, open the Options screen from the main menu. Select the tab labeled ‘Synchornization’ and set the following options:

Joplin setup

Parameter

Description

Synchronization target

WebDAV

WedDAV URL

The full URL to your WebDAV endpoint, appended with your username and folder name, e.g. https://group-office.example.com/webdav/you/joplin

WebDAV username

Your GroupOffice username

WebDAV password

Your GroupOffice password

You can test the connection by clicking the button labeled ‘Check synchronization configuration’. If all is well, save the settings and you are set.
